用python脚本通过odoorpc方法修改odoo中字段内容
来源:互联网 发布:wp10 软件开发 编辑:程序博客网 时间:2024/06/07 02:04
一、安装odoorpc
1、安装python-dev和python-pip
apt-get install python-dev python-pippip install odoorpc
2、例子:想在协调单号为2016100的表单中,有个字段为项目联系人想在上面添加联系人
#!/usr/bin/env python#_*_ coding:utf-8 _*_import odoorpcimport osimport sysimport timeimport loggingif __name__ == "__main__" odoo = odoorpc.ODOO('172.16.0.67','jsonrpc','8069') #输入odoo的环境 odoo.login('linxerp','admin','123456') #想要连接的数据库登陆名和密码 coordination_env = odoo.env['work.coordination.order']#想要改的表名 coordiantion_search = coordination_env.search([('name','=',"2016100")])#想要改的内容通过条件找出 coordination_browse = coordination_env.browse(coordination_search)#浏览找到的内容 print coordination_browse.name,coordination_browse.project_contract#打印出姓名和项目联系人 person_env = odoo.env['res.partner']#浏览员工信息表 person_search = person_env.search([('name','in',["xxx","xxx"])])#通过条件查找相应的员工 person_browse = person_nev.browse(person_search)#获取查找的内容 for a in person_browse print a.name coordination_browse.project_contract = person_browse#把查出来的员工姓名付于项目联系人
0 0
- 用python脚本通过odoorpc方法修改odoo中字段内容
- odoo中怎么在数据库中直接修改翻译内容
- 关于通过字段内容灵活关联java中方法
- Odoo中通过继承修改view视图的标签属性
- 在ArcGIS中,用Python脚本批量修改FeatureClass的名称与字段
- 字段计算器通过python脚本完成要素节点坐标信息提取到属性字段中
- 字段计算器通过python脚本完成要素节点坐标信息提取到属性字段中
- Odoo中一些方法
- MySQL脚本添加字段和修改字段/索引的方法
- odoo(Openerp)如何在字段的on_change方法中动态返回domain
- Odoo只读字段在onchange方法中被改变后不会保存到数据库
- shell脚本中修改文件的内容
- sql 修改字段内容
- 动易首页调用自定义字段内容的修改方法
- 如何修改Odoo内置页面(视图)内容
- 用python修改文本内容
- C#中通过Process运行Python脚本
- 通过反射修改指定对象字段值的通用方法
- 20 原 MyEclipse启动本地Tomcat出错:Cannot change deployment state from ERROR to REDEPLOYING.
- 欢迎使用CSDN-markdown编辑器
- 核心动画
- 【分享】spring jar包分享
- Dynamics CRM 2016 SP1 支持自定制field
- 用python脚本通过odoorpc方法修改odoo中字段内容
- Java基础
- Jconsole与Jmx 分析JVM状况(上)
- 个人Makefile写法总结
- oracle把一个表的字段更新到另一张表中
- 【C++ stl 小结】
- SSH中JSP页面传值到action出现中文乱码的情况
- cdh5支持spark-sql cli怪招
- Banana PI (香蕉派) 安装 ubuntu-core-14 最小核心的操作步骤